Vestel is a Turkish electronics giant that manufactures televisions for dozens of well-known brands, including Hitachi, JVC, Toshiba, Bush, Grundig, Telefunken, Sharp, and Polaroid. If you own a budget or mid-range smart TV in Europe, the Middle East, or Africa, there is a very high chance it has a Vestel motherboard inside.
Risks and Warnings
- Power loss during update = bricked TV. Use a UPS (uninterruptible power supply) if your area has unstable electricity.
- USB removal before completion = corrupt bootloader. Do not touch the USB or remote during the 10-15 minute process.
- Wrong chassis firmware = TV will show a blank screen and refuse to boot. Recoverable only via a correct USB update or a hardware programmer.
Format: The USB drive must be formatted to FAT32. Most TVs will not recognize NTFS or exFAT formats. vestel firmware update usb

The Standard USB Update Procedure There are two primary methods to initiate an update: the Menu Method (for functional TVs) and the Force Update (for TVs stuck on a logo or standby). 1. The Menu Method (Standard Update) Copy the update files directly to the of your USB drive (do not put them in a folder). Plug the USB into the slot of the powered-on TV. Navigate to Menu > Settings > System > Software update > By USB The TV will detect the update file (e.g., upgrade_loader.pkg and press OK.
